Central American vs Iroquois Median Earnings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 504,567,370 people shows a significant negative correlation between the proportion of Central Americans and median earnings in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.613 and weighted average of $42,280.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 207,284,609 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Iroquois and median earnings in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.003 and weighted average of $42,430, a difference of 0.36%.
